ACT AppealSlovakia - EUSL41Flood AssistanceGeneva,
17 September, 2004
The area of Eastern
Europe that covers Czech Republic, Slovakia, Hungary and Romania is
known to be prone to seasonal floods, usually recurring in early Spring
and/or mid-Summer. This year, besides Romania, the seasonal floods
have also hit Eastern Slovakia, inflicting high-degree damage to 227
towns, villages, and settlements. According to the government information
sources, some 4104 houses were destroyed and 1175 persons were evacuated.
One casualty was reported. ACT International
has already responded to the floods in Romania. This appeal is issued
to render post-crisis assistance to the affected communities in Slovakia
and help local population get back on their feet. The emergency
counter-flood program will be implemented by ACT member Ecumenical
Council of Churches in Slovakia (ECCS) partnering with Evangelical
Diaconia (ED). The program comprises several components of the
